daily draining and Cleaning

to ensure proper operation, the unit must be drained and

cleaned at the end of each serving day.

1. turn the power off, unplug the power cord, and allow

the unit to completely cool.

2. Place a bucket under the water tube.
3. Lift the tube Lock (figure 8). Rotate the Water tube

counterclockwise to drain the unit of water.

4. Return the Water tube to an upright position. Lock the

tube with the tube Lock.

5. Remove the shelves and Diffuser. Wash them in hot,

soapy water. Rinse and allow them to air dry.

6. Wash all glass surfaces inside and out with a clean,

damp towel.

7. Wipe all metal surfaces of the unit with a clean, damp

cloth and allow to air dry.

6. Re-install the Diffuser and shelves. Return the unit into

service.

nOte: If the unit is not cleaned properly each day, per-

manent damage of the equipment finish and accessories

may result. this damage is nOt covered by warranty.

replacing light bulbs

the sDc-500 is shipped with four compact fluorescent light

bulbs installed to illuminate product. follow these procedures

to access and replace the light bulbs.

1. turn the unit off, unplug the power cord, and allow the

unit to cool.

2. Remove the 4 screws securing the top cover to the

unit (figure 9). set these screws aside.

3. Remove the top cover and set aside.

4. Replace bulbs as needed.

nOte: use 25 watt medium base compact fluorescent

bulbs. Incandescent bulbs can be used, however do nOt

exceed 25 watts per bulb.
